The Role of Rapeseed Oil in Modern Cuisine and Industry


Rapeseed oil, often referred to as canola oil in North America, has emerged as a staple in kitchens and industries alike. Its unique properties and health benefits have made it a popular choice among consumers and manufacturers. This article explores the significance of rapeseed oil, touching upon its culinary applications, nutritional values, and industrial uses.


The Role of Rapeseed Oil in Modern Cuisine and Industry


The culinary world has embraced rapeseed oil for its mild flavor, which does not overpower dishes. Chefs often prefer it for dressings, marinades, and even for drizzling over finished dishes to enhance flavor without overwhelming the palate. Moreover, its versatility extends beyond the kitchen; rapeseed oil is also used in various food products, such as margarine and spreads, due to its emulsifying properties.

In addition to its culinary uses, rapeseed oil holds a significant position in the industrial sector. It is utilized in the production of biodiesel, a renewable fuel source that has gained traction in response to the global push for sustainability. The oil's chemical composition lends itself well to biodiesel production, making it an eco-friendly alternative to fossil fuels. As governments and businesses strive to reduce carbon footprints, the demand for rapeseed oil in the energy sector continues to rise.


The cultivation of rapeseed is also noteworthy. The plant is resilient and can grow in diverse climates, making it an attractive crop for farmers. Its ability to thrive in less-than-ideal soil conditions contributes to agricultural sustainability. Moreover, rapeseed cultivation has a relatively low environmental impact compared to other crops, which further enhances its appeal in the context of organic and sustainable farming practices.


However, it is essential to acknowledge the challenges associated with rapeseed oil production. Issues such as monoculture farming, pesticide use, and the impact of genetic modification have raised concerns among environmentalists and health advocates. As consumers become more conscious of these factors, transparency in production methods will likely become a key issue influencing purchasing decisions.


In conclusion, rapeseed oil's role in modern cuisine and industry is multifaceted. Its health benefits, culinary versatility, and potential as a sustainable energy source underscore its significance in contemporary society. As consumer awareness grows, the future of rapeseed oil will depend on balancing its benefits with responsible agricultural practices and transparency in production. Whether used in a home kitchen or as a component in industrial applications, rapeseed oil is poised to remain a crucial player in the ongoing dialogue about health and sustainability.
